Reported STDs Reach All-time High for 6th Consecutive Year
Centers for Disease Control and Prevention, April 13, 2021
New data published by the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) show that reported annual cases of sexually transmitted diseases (STDs) in the United States continued to climb in 2019, reaching an all-time high for the sixth consecutive year.
The newly released 2019 STD Surveillance Report found:
2.5 million reported cases of chlamydia, gonorrhea, and syphilis, the three most commonly reported STDs in 2019.

Research Reveals Need for More Targeted HIV/STI Interventions for Black Women

While most of world is focused on COVID-19, another public health issue needs attention. A study published in JAMA Network reported that culturally targeted HIV/STI interventions for Black women in community supervision programs are effective. Research found that recognizing the urgent health need is a part of reversing the concentration of HIV/STI and SUD (substance use disorder) epidemics among the noted population.
Louisa Gilbert, Ph.D., Dawn Goddard-Eckrich, Ed.D., and Mingway Chang, Ph.D. were listed among the many authors who conducted a randomized clinical trial to address this gap in culturally tailored interventions–since a dearth of HIV interventions designed for Black women in CSPs remains.
